Hirase Sake Brewery
A brewery that has been dedicated to sake brewing for 400 years in the castle town of Takayama.The clean underground water of the Northern Alps, the rice of Hida, and the bitter cold of winter create sake unique to this region.
Hirase Sake Brewery, located in a part of the castle town of Takayama, is a long-established brewery founded in 9.The representative brand is "Kusudama".The name is said to come from the ``yakudama'' that are displayed on celebratory occasions, and it has been popular among locals for a long time.
The key to sake brewing at Hirase Sake Brewery is water, sake rice, and climate.In addition to locally sourced ingredients such as underground water from the Northern Alps and Gifu Prefecture's Hidahomare rice, which is suitable for sake brewing, the region's uniquely cold winters produce high-quality sake.
The lineup includes ``Kusutama Honjojo Josen'', which has a reputation for never getting tired of drinking, ``Kusutama Junmai Daiginjo'', which is luxuriously polished to 40% of ``Hidahomare'', and ``Kusutama Jun,'' brewed with flower yeast. There is a wide range of products such as "Kome Ginjo".
Currently, Ichibei Hirase, the 15th generation head of the family, protects the 400-year-old noren. I want to experience the honest spirit of sake brewing, which can be seen in the family motto, ``No matter what happens, never turn away from other businesses and live your life solely in the sake brewing industry.''
